[edit] Game Details

This campaign is Star Wars: Knights of the New Republic. The game takes place in the New Jedi Order era, in the year 23 ABY. This is after the signing of the Bastian Accords in 19 ABY, but far before the Yuuzan Vong invasion (which will never, ever happen, even should the game somehow go long in terms of time-frame, being an horrifically bad idea inflicted upon Star Wars by a lot of hacks who should never have been given the licensce in the first place.) Players are cast in the roles of Jedi attending Luke Skywalker's new Jedi Praxeum on Yavin IV. The gameplay will start initially mission-based, with the players being given tasks by Master Skywalker or other Jedi Masters, and more freedom will develop as the players flex their wings and grow in level. Eventually, characters may be promoted to the ranks of Jedi Knight or even Jedi Master. The game will be somewhat plot driven in that there are things afoot in the galaxy that the players are going to be expected to react to, threats to deal with, messes to clean up.

Game times and days are yet to be determined, play takes place using the OpenRPG+ Client. Games will generally take place on the OpenRPG Veav 1 server, barring catastrophie, with room name and password to be circulated and posted on the Wiki before each game. We're using the Saga edition Star Wars rules - the current ruleset put out by Wizards of the Coast.
